Yet To Decide On Alliance; Shah

New Delhi: BJP Chankya and Union Home Minister Amit Shah today said that no decision has been taken yet on theproposed alliance between the BJP and the BJD.

 “The BJP national president will take a decision on it,” Shri Shah said while replying to a question at Rising Bharat Summit, organisedby TV channel News18, in New Delhi.

He was confident that regardless of whether the BJP contests independently or forms an alliance with the BJD, it will significantlyimprove its strength in Odisha.

“It is certain that we will increase our strength inOdisha. The affection that the people of Odisha have for Modiji is accepted byour workers with warmth and humility,” he said.

“With the love of the people of Odisha towards Shri Modiji, we will get considerable success in both the Lok Sabha and State Assemblyelections. We will get far more seats than what has been estimated by pollanalysts,” he added.

Responding to queries regarding the BJP’s prospects of forming the government in Odisha,Shri Shah said let there be clarity first on whether the party would gosolo or enter into a coalition with BJD.

“If we choose to contest independently, our aim willbe to form a government in Odisha,” the Union Minister said.

Notably, Shri Shah had a meeting with State BJP leaders late last night where detailed seat-wise discussion was held on all 21 LokSabha and 147 Assembly seats.

Yesterday, speaking at the same event, Ace BJD leader and 5T Chairman V K Pandian had termed the ‘possible alliance’ as something beyond politics.

“Naveen Patnaik is undoubtedly going to be CM of the State and Narendra Modi is going to be thePM of the country. But there is something which is beyond politics. It is amark of great statesmanship. That is how I put it”.

He, however, did not provide clarity on the status of the talks.Pandian said theChief Minister has been winning 3/4th majority in the State and BJD won 90% ofthe seats in the Panchayat elections, which is fought over party symbol, in 2022.

“Naveen Patnaik does not need an alliance to come back to power and serve the people.Similarly, surveys show a hattrick for Prime Minister Narendra Modi-led NDA,” Shri Pandian had stated.
